Explaining the English Revolution
Mark Stephen Jendrysik
Bloomsbury Publishing Plc, 2002
153,50 €On orderDelivery: 2-3 weeks
Studies the years 1649 to 1653, from regicide to the establishment of the Cromwellian Commonwealth, during which time English writers took stock of a disordered England stripped of the traditional ideas of political, moral, and social order and considered the possibilities for a politically and religiously reordered state.
